JavaScript对Json的增删改属性详解

前端之家收集整理的这篇文章主要介绍了JavaScript对Json的增删改属性详解前端之家小编觉得挺不错的,现在分享给大家,也给大家做个参考。
搜索下,发现还是比较简单的,贴一段代码
修改Json中的age值,因为Json中存在age属性 json["age"] = 30; alert(json.age); //30
//<a href="https://www.jb51.cc/tag/zengjia/" target="_blank" class="keywords">增加</a>Json中的sex值,因为Json中不存在sex<a href="https://www.jb51.cc/tag/shuxing/" target="_blank" class="keywords">属性</a>
json["sex"] = "M";
alert(json.sex); //M

<!-- 遍历Json中的数据 -->
for(var key in json){
  try{
    var value = eval("json['" + key +"']");
    alert(key+"_"+value);
  }catch(e){}
}

//<a href="https://www.jb51.cc/tag/shanchu/" target="_blank" class="keywords">删除</a>Json数据中的age<a href="https://www.jb51.cc/tag/shuxing/" target="_blank" class="keywords">属性</a>
delete json["age"];
alert(json.age); //undefined

以上这篇JavaScript对Json的增删改属性详解就是小编分享给大家的全部内容了,希望能给大家一个参考,也希望大家多多支持编程之家。

原文链接:https://www.f2er.com/js/48203.html

猜你在找的JavaScript相关文章